Take advantage of what you have
If you have a very rocky terrain, take advantage of it. Turn certain stones into a ladder for example, or, if there is no way to remove them, plant small plants between the gaps that grow without problems with very little soil. In addition to those mentioned, there are others that look very good in this type of garden, and they are: gazania, lavender, rosemary, all kinds of grasses like the Festuca, or you can even put small cacti like the Rebutia or the Mammillaria.

A zen-style garden
To have a zen garden, or karesansui, we have to find a corner where we go to relax, since this type of gardens it only serves to contemplate them. Thus, the only thing we need is gravel (or gravel if the surface is 2 square meters or less), which symbolizes the sea, and rocks that have to be very little buried, which symbolize the islands.
Then, with a rake, we make the circles so characteristic of this type of garden, and we will have our karesansui ready .
